It's Happened Now

No turning back now. Her Ladyship told me that I am now a published author. How do I feel? To be honest, I don't feel anything.  Any excitement has passed me by. Her Ladyship seems energised by it all. She's loving it. All I want is a bit of peace and quiet. But somehow, I don't think I am going to get it.
"We've got a signing to do in Swansea Old Girl." She'd say.  Then, "Did I mention that reading we have to do in Warwick?" It never ends.  The latest was, "We've got to get up to Cardiff Old Girl. We are going to be on the radio."
Correction Your Ladyship, you are going to be on the radio and I have this awful feeling that I am going to have to carry your ample form all that way.
It was tipping down as we left for Cardiff. "I would take the modern, but they want some pictures of us."  It was an awful drive. I was drenched when we got to the BBC.
"When do you want to do the photos, after the interview?" She was obviously looking forwards to it.
"Oh no...," came the reply. "It's far too wet. You can email us some." He strolled away leaving Her Ladyship soaking wet and now livid.
"Bloody man," she said to me. I could have left you at home. For once I had to agree with her...
